Locking Wheel Nuts

The locking wheel nuts can be an easy and effective deterrent to criminals who want to steal the wheels of your vehicle. They're like standard wheel nuts, but they are cut out in the centre to allow them to be removed with a matching key. They are also designed to be much harder to remove than standard lug nuts which makes them a better deterrent to thieves.

The locking keys for nut locks come with a hexagonal edge on one side, and a cylindrical end on the other. They are unique to the set that came with your car therefore you must verify first. They are usually stored for safekeeping in the boot (if your car has a spare wheel) or in the glove box with your owner's manual.

Other places to check are the door card pockets or the storage compartments in the centre console - they may have gotten there after the vehicle changed hands couple of times. If you're lucky, your lock nut key should still be in its container in the cabin. If not, you'll need a new key to be ordered which can take quite a while to arrive. Transponder Keys

Transponder keys have been a part of many automobiles since their invention in 1995. These keys contain a small chip that sends a distinct signal to the engine control unit of your car. The ECU recognizes that the key is equipped with an electronic transponder and will start the engine when the key is placed in. The key is also more difficult to duplicate than traditional keys, which makes it a good option for those looking to protect their vehicles.

Transponders are constructed from sturdy materials, which means they can withstand a great deal of wear and tear. They are also resistant to temperature changes, so they are less likely to malfunction. These features make the keys more durable and economical than other types of car keys.

Remote Keys

A remote key, also known as a "smart key" is designed to make it easier to lock and unlock your vehicle without having to insert the keyblade of your metal. It's powered by a lithium battery and features buttons you can press to turn on the ignition. The chip inside the head of the remote key communicates with your car's ignition to start it.

The most common cause for the remote control on your C1's to cease working is a dead battery that you can replace within a matter of minutes. You should also check that all buttons are pressed and that the metal retaining clips are firmly in place to make sure they are completing the circuit.

Water damage is another frequent cause of a Citroen C1 remote key not working. Even a short bath in a sink full of soapy water or submersion in the pool or ocean could cause serious damage to the electronics of your key fob particularly the electronic chip within. Take the key off the fob, then dry it with a paper towel.
